Solve the following equation for x? -5(1-5x)+5(-8x-2=-4X-8x

Respuesta :

amelena
amelena amelena
  • 10-09-2020

Answer:

-5

Step-by-step explanation:

-5(1-5x)+5(-8x-2) = -4x-8x

-5+25x-40x-10 = -12x

-15-15x = -12x

-15 = -12x + 15x

-15 = 3x

x = -15 ÷ 3

∴x = -5
